Start with the Big Picture

Before you sink time into décor details, map three fundamentals:

  1. Purpose: Is this a mingle-heavy cocktail night or a seated celebration?
  2. People: Headcount drives space, furniture, and service needs.

  3. Place: Indoor venues reduce risk; outdoor spots demand contingencies.

Design Flow with Tables That Work Hard

Tables do more than hold food and flowers—they shape movement, signal purpose, and define the feel of the room. Round setups encourage conversation; long banquets feel communal and dramatic; high cocktail options support a roving, social rhythm.

The best layouts mix formats: high bars near beverages for mingling, rounds for shared plates, and a gift or dessert station that’s easy to access without causing bottlenecks. Light the Room, Set the Mood

If décor is your event’s wardrobe, lighting is the tailoring—it pulls everything together. Warm tones flatter skin and food; dimmable options help you transition from arrival to speeches to dancing. Accent uplights can sculpt the marquee walls, while festoons and fairy strands add romance overhead.

Think in “scenes”: a brighter welcome, softened settings during meals, and a lifted level when the band or DJ starts. You’ll find guests naturally gravitate toward well-lit focal points, which helps guide the flow without signage or staff prompting.

Timeline: The Hidden Hero of a Calm Event

A clear run-sheet keeps stress down and energy up. Here’s a simple, field-tested structure:

  • T-7 to T-3 days: Final guest numbers, floor plan, and vendor confirmations.
  • T-2 days: Delivery window locked; weather check; wet-weather version printed.
  • T-1 day: Install shelter, lighting, and larger furnishings; test power.
  • Event day (AM): Dress tables, set décor, load fridges, place signage.
  • Event day (PM): Brief MC, do one full walk-through, assign “first-point” contacts.
  • Post-event: Pack-down plan with clearly labeled boxes and a waste strategy.

Pro tip: build a 10–15% buffer into every segment. That flexibility turns hiccups into non-events.

Budget Smarts Without Cutting Impact

You don’t need a giant budget to make a giant impression. Prioritise what guests feel most:

  1. Comfort: shelter + heat in cooler months.
  2. Flow: thoughtful table placement and clear paths.
  3. Ambience: lighting layers and cohesive styling.

Save by reusing ceremony florals at the reception, opting for signature cocktails instead of a sprawling bar list, and concentrating décor where the camera lives—entrances, backdrop walls, and tabletops.
